Temperatures rise to mark end of cold snap

written by Staff Writer January 21, 2023
FacebookTweetLinkedInPrint

The thermometer is on the rise today after a week of severe frost, hail and snow.

According to Met Éireann, it will be mostly cloudy today with a good deal of dry weather overall. 

Through the day, there will be some patchy light rain and drizzle at times. Highest temperatures of 7 to 9 degrees in moderate southerly winds, fresher near coasts.

It will be largely dry and dull tonight before scattered outbreaks of rain move in from the west through the night. Lowest temperatures of 6 to 8 degrees in mostly moderate southerly winds with mist and hill fog developing.
